Whether this is your first experience with laser treatments, or you’ve had many before, we will provide detailed pre- and post-procedure instructions as part of our comprehensive care and commitment to your success. It’s important to note that you may experience side effects after your treatment such as pink, bruised, or hyperpigmented (darkened) skin for up to two weeks after laser treatment.

Sun avoidance is important for at least four weeks after laser therapy, sometimes longer depending on the laser treatment. Multiple lasers or light treatments are often necessary depending on the results to be achieved. Treatments may be scheduled at intervals of anywhere from two to eight weeks, as needed.

Although side effects from laser procedures are rare when performed by our well-trained laser specialists, there are some risks in certain cases, as follows. These will be explained in detail by our medical team in advance of your treatment.

  • Skin lightening (hypopigmentation)
  • Skin darkening (hyperpigmentation)
  • Infection
  • Skin texture change
  • Scarring
  • Swelling
  • Allergic reaction to ointment
  • Activation of cold sores
  • Incomplete removal of lesion
  • Pain
  • Blistering
  • Need for further treatment or multiple treatments
